AI Agent Transaction → Risk Assessment → Approval Workflow
Automatically evaluate high-value AI agent transactions for risk, route them through appropriate approval channels, and execute or halt based on defined criteria.
Workflow Steps
Webhooks by Zapier
Capture transaction requests
Receive incoming transaction data from AI agent wallets including transaction amount, recipient, transaction type, and agent ID
Airtable
Log and risk-score transactions
Create a record for each transaction with automated formulas that calculate risk scores based on amount, recipient whitelist status, and historical patterns
Filter by Zapier
Route high-risk transactions
Check if risk score exceeds threshold (e.g., >70) and split the workflow - low-risk auto-approves, high-risk goes to manual review
Slack
Request human approval
Send high-risk transactions to approval channel with transaction details, risk factors, and approve/reject buttons for one-click decision making
Webhooks by Zapier
Execute approved transactions
Send approval or rejection decision back to the agent wallet system to either proceed with the transaction or halt execution

Why This Works
Creates a safety net that allows agents to operate autonomously for routine transactions while ensuring human oversight for potentially risky activities
Best For
Companies deploying autonomous AI agents with spending authority need safety controls and oversight for high-value transactions
